Gavin Ray Lockett Goes Supernova in Pueblo West Win

Pueblo West picked up their sixth consecutive win on Thursday thanks in part to Gavin Ray Lockett. Ray Lockett turned in nothing short of a gem, rushing for 86 yards and two touchdowns on only ten carries, while also throwing for 44 yards and a touchdown.

If history really does repeat itself, Ray Lockett might just drop another big game when he faces off against Mesa Ridge on Friday. Ray Lockett rushed for 145 yards and four touchdowns the last time he and the Grizzlies duked it out back in September of 2023.

Trevon Salas and Co. Win Third in a Row

Trevon Salas's big game helped extend Mesa Ridge's winning streak to three on Saturday. Salas did his part (and then some), rushing for 43 yards and two touchdowns, while also catching a touchdown for the 'W'.

Salas must have Widefield's number; he was a force to be reckoned with the last time he faced them too. Back in September of 2023 (the last time Salas saw the Gladiators), he rushed for 98 yards and two touchdowns on only nine carries.

Ryan Siebert Turns in Season-Best Effort

Pueblo West was led to victory by Ryan Siebert, who turned in his biggest game of the season on Thursday. Siebert rushed for 87 yards and two touchdowns on only 11 carries, good enough to set a new career-high in rushing yards in the process.

This year, Siebert has run in 5 touchdowns while averaging 50.7 rushing yards per game. He is looking even better than he did last year: after six games last season, he was only averaging 25.5 rushing yards per game.

Zach Duran Delivers Best Effort of Season

Pueblo West was led to victory by Zach Duran, who turned in his biggest game of the season on Thursday. Duran rushed for 100 yards and a touchdown on only 12 carries.

For the season, Duran has run in 3 touchdowns while averaging 81.7 rushing yards per game.
